Output 65b1d15726415c231a2d32adfe1caf3c194316415d7897ce145722f8222246e2:1

value
506760
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 12035d7c479c9d3b51d3190fcba9980dde6aeb59 OP_EQUALVERIFY OP_CHECKSIG
address
12eFCGdtdZkkqVPdZLZFiCQrRDjZueeEcP
transaction
65b1d15726415c231a2d32adfe1caf3c194316415d7897ce145722f8222246e2
spent
true